Daily Inspiration: August 15. The Words We Use Lead Us to the Life We Live – Condensed Version

Today, let us focus on the words we are using — not only the words we are verbalizing, but also our internal dialogue. Words are verbal manifestations of thoughts. By verbalizing what we are thinking and feeling, we get a clearer picture of our internal condition. The genesis of our thoughts comes from whose advice we follow. There are two main advisers: God who is Love, and the ego that represents fear. When we are aligned with God, our words are kind, gentle, forgiving, graceful, generous, loving and produce peace of mind, safety, comfort and joy. When we are aligned with the ego, our words become sarcastic, judgmental, hurtful and produce inner conflict, discomfort, pain and guilt. By paying close attention to what we are saying, we can figure out whose advice we are following.

Today, let us get a clearer picture of our internal condition by paying attention to the words we are using. There is no one who will speak to you more during your lifetime than you will. Silent as most of these words may be, you are healing or poisoning yourself with every thought you think and speak. Today, do not despair if you use words that are harsh, punishing or unkind. Simply recall that you have free will. In any moment, you can shift from fear to love, and from unkind to kind, and thus begin anew. Today, recall that you are Love’s creation, and do your best to choose, accept and share only loving, kind, forgiving and healing words. The more you align with this loving and uplifting dialogue, the sooner you will realize how instrumental your words are in helping you create the life you want.
